You can use bleach on polished concrete, but it is important to rinse it off immediately afterwards. If you leave the bleach on for too long, it can damage the sealant on the concrete and cause it to become discoloured.
Yes, polished concrete is cheaper than carpet. Not only is the installation cost lower, but also the maintenance and cleaning costs are lower.
Concrete is a natural product that can be polished to a very smooth finish. It's durable, easy to clean, and resistant to staining and fading. Carpeting requires regular vacuuming and professional cleaning, which can be expensive. Concrete requires no special care other than occasional damp mopping with warm water and mild detergent.
